What is the temperature 51°C expressed in kelvins?

Answer:

The answer is

324 K

Explanation:

To express a given temperature in degree Celsius to Kelvin simplify add 273 to the given value

That's

K = 273 + °C

where

K = Kelvin

°C = value in degree Celsius

From the question the value to be converted is 51°C

It's equivalent in Kelvin is

K = 273 + 51

We the final answer as

324 K
